At the India AI Impact Summit 2026, Google CEO Sundar Pichai praised Sarvam AI for its groundbreaking work in developing local AI models tailored to Indian languages and contexts. Their latest model, Sarvam Vision, achieved an impressive 84.3% accuracy on the olmOCR-Bench, surpassing major players like Google’s Gemini and OpenAI’s ChatGPT. Sarvam AI is committed to unlocking India's vast pool of knowledge embedded in physical documents and historical collections, primarily focusing on enhancing AI functionality for Indian users by accurately processing 22 official Indian languages.
The significance of Sarvam AI lies in its innovative approach to language and visual understanding, with capabilities that extend beyond standard text extraction to include image captioning, chart interpretation, and complex table parsing. Unlike global models that often neglect regional scripts, Sarvam is designed to provide higher accuracy for Indian languages, making it a vital tool for accurate information retrieval from diverse sources. Additionally, Sarvam’s speech recognition and translation models offer efficient processing with minimal device footprint, enabling bidirectional translations across multiple languages. A free Document Intelligence API will be available in February 2026, allowing developers to explore these advanced features and applications at scale.
